Behavior analysts are professionals who research on the fundamental principles that underlie human behavior and use their scientific knowledge of behavior in order to come up with strategies to change it or address the needs of those with unique behavioral needs. After identifying the problem and determining the best way to address it, behavior analysts then utilize positive and negative reinforcement, modeling and imitation training as well as other elements and procedures that are meant to change behavior. Let’s take a look at an average week in the life of the behavior analyst. So, the week has begun, but the behavior analyst has a new client and must schedule time to conduct the Functional Behavior Assessment (FBA); that’s going to be approximately 10-hours over the course of two weeks.
